Subtract 20/16 from 4/98

1st number: 4/98, 2nd number: 1 4/16

4/98 - 20/16 is -237/196.

Steps for subtracting fractions

  1. Find the least common denominator or LCM of the two denominators:
    LCM of 98 and 16 is 784

    Next, find the equivalent fraction of both fractional numbers with denominator 784
  2. For the 1st fraction, since 98 × 8 = 784,
    4/98 = 4 × 8/98 × 8 = 32/784
  3. Likewise, for the 2nd fraction, since 16 × 49 = 784,
    20/16 = 20 × 49/16 × 49 = 980/784
  4. Subtract the two like fractions:
    32/784 - 980/784 = 32 - 980/784 = -948/784
  5. After reducing the fraction, the answer is -237/196
